AI Summary

  • Prairie Research Institute at University of Illinois must file a report to the Governor and General Assembly by December 31, 2022 on carbon capture, utilization, and storage potential in Illinois as a climate mitigation technology.

  • Report must assess Illinois subsurface storage resources, describe existing storage projects, provide best practices for carbon storage, and recommend state-level policy and regulatory changes.

  • Report must address 11 specific areas including storage status, procedures and safeguards, permitting processes, economic impact and job creation, environmental justice issues, liability frameworks, and health and safety risks.

  • Advisory committee composed of directors from Environmental Protection Agency, Natural Resources, Commerce and Economic Opportunity, Emergency Management Agency, Agriculture, Attorney General, and four legislative members shall oversee report development and engage stakeholders.

  • Section is repealed on January 1, 2023.
